How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mountain City?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Mountain City Studio Apartments | $1,362 | $1,064 | $1,651 |
Mountain City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,363 | $869 | $4,000 |
Mountain City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,792 | $900 | $7,953 |
Mountain City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,076 | $865 | $10,000+ |
Mountain City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,411 | $1,499 | $10,000+ |
